Are you a business traveler planning a trip to Frankfurt? Networking events can be a valuable way to make new connections, establish relationships, and grow your professional network while visiting a new city. In this blog post, we will discuss some tips for attending networking events in Frankfurt as a business traveler.

1. Research Networking Events: Before your trip, research networking events happening in Frankfurt during your stay. Websites like Meetup, Eventbrite, and local business organizations' websites are great resources to find relevant events. Look for events that align with your industry or interests to make the most of your time.

2. Plan Ahead: Once you have identified the networking events you want to attend, plan your schedule accordingly. Make sure to register for the events in advance if required and mark them on your calendar. Planning ahead will help you manage your time effectively and ensure you don't miss out on any opportunities.

3. Bring Plenty of Business Cards: Business cards are essential for networking events. Make sure to bring an ample supply of business cards with you to exchange contact information with other attendees. Include key details on your card, such as your name, job title, company, and contact information.

4. Prepare Your Elevator Pitch: An elevator pitch is a brief introduction that summarizes who you are and what you do. Prepare a concise and engaging elevator pitch to use when introducing yourself to fellow attendees. Be prepared to talk about your background, experience, and what you are looking to achieve through networking.

5. Be Open and Approachable: Networking events can be daunting, especially in a new city. Be open, approachable, and willing to initiate conversations with other attendees. Remember that everyone is there to make connections, so don't be afraid to introduce yourself and start a conversation.

6. Follow Up After the Event: Networking doesn't end when the event does. After the networking event, be sure to follow up with the connections you made. Send a personalized email or LinkedIn message to express your interest in continuing the conversation and building a professional relationship.

Attending networking events while on a business trip to Frankfurt can be a valuable opportunity to expand your network and foster new connections. By researching events, planning ahead, bringing business cards, preparing your elevator pitch, being approachable, and following up with contacts, you can make the most of your networking experience in Frankfurt.
